Ronaldo finally breaks silence on Man Utd exit rumours, as report reveals new pre-season decision

Man Utd star Cristiano Ronaldo

Cristiano Ronaldo has broken his silence by slamming continuing reports about his Manchester United future and Jorge Mendes’ influence as lies.

The 37-year-old has yet again proved one of the focal points at Old Trafford despite the arrival of Erik ten Hag. The new manager wants his new group to move as one, but there is uncertainty over Ronaldo’s future.

After missing United’s pre-season tours, he returned to the club’s Carrington training complex this week. And he reportedly told Ten Hag that he wants to leave.

Man Utd, though, continue to insist that the Portugal star is not for sale. Ten Hag has indeed come out on record to say the forward will be a key a part of his plans for the new season.

There has been radio silence from Ronaldo himself over his future – until now. He responded to a fan account which claimed his agent, Jorge Mendes, told United his client is ‘adamant about leaving’.

The post added that Mendes feels ‘less than positive’ about Ronaldo successfully leaving and that ‘Sir Alex Ferguson has intervened’.

Ronaldo wrote on Instagram in response: “It’s impossible not to talk about me for one day.

“Otherwise, the press makes no money. You know that if you don’t lie, you can’t get people’s attention. Keep going and one day you will get some news right.”

Meanwhile, The Sun claimed on Friday that Mendes has also told United that Ronaldo has an offer on the table from elsewhere.

The newspaper did not name the club in question. Atletico Madrid recently joined Chelsea and Bayern Munich in distancing themselves from a swoop.

However, the prospect of a move back to Sporting remains unresolved.

Ronaldo likely to miss Man Utd friendly

In another update, The Times claims that Ronaldo is likely to miss Man Utd’s clash with Atletico on Saturday.

The two sides clash in Oslo in their latest pre-season test, with Ten Hag’s main group flying to Norway on Friday.

But the newspaper reports that Ronaldo will instead focus on his fitness.

He could, though, make his playing return on Sunday when United play Rayo Vallecano at Old Trafford.
